SEC-593: Added PermissionCacheOptimizer strategy interface and implementation in Acl module.

This is used by DefaultMethodSecurityExpressionHandler to allow permissions to be cached before repeatedly evaluating an expression for a collection of domain objects.

package org.springframework.security.acls;
import java.util.ArrayList;
import java.util.Collection;
import java.util.List;
import org.apache.commons.logging.Log;
import org.apache.commons.logging.LogFactory;
import org.springframework.security.access.PermissionCacheOptimizer;
import org.springframework.security.acls.domain.ObjectIdentityRetrievalStrategyImpl;
import org.springframework.security.acls.domain.SidRetrievalStrategyImpl;
import org.springframework.security.acls.model.AclService;
import org.springframework.security.acls.model.ObjectIdentity;
import org.springframework.security.acls.model.ObjectIdentityRetrievalStrategy;
import org.springframework.security.acls.model.Sid;
import org.springframework.security.acls.model.SidRetrievalStrategy;
import org.springframework.security.core.Authentication;
/**
* Batch loads ACLs for collections of objects to allow optimised filtering.
*
* @author Luke Taylor
* @since 3.1
*/
public class AclPermissionCacheOptimizer implements PermissionCacheOptimizer {
private final Log logger = LogFactory.getLog(getClass());
private final AclService aclService;
private SidRetrievalStrategy sidRetrievalStrategy = new SidRetrievalStrategyImpl();
private ObjectIdentityRetrievalStrategy oidRetrievalStrategy = new ObjectIdentityRetrievalStrategyImpl();
public AclPermissionCacheOptimizer(AclService aclService) {
this.aclService = aclService;
}
public void cachePermissionsFor(Authentication authentication, Collection<?> objects) {
List<ObjectIdentity> oidsToCache = new ArrayList<ObjectIdentity>(objects.size());
for (Object domainObject : objects) {
if (domainObject == null) {
continue;
}
ObjectIdentity oid = oidRetrievalStrategy.getObjectIdentity(domainObject);
oidsToCache.add(oid);
}
List<Sid> sids = sidRetrievalStrategy.getSids(authentication);
if (logger.isDebugEnabled()) {
logger.debug("Eagerly loading Acls for " + oidsToCache.size() + " objects");
}
aclService.readAclsById(oidsToCache, sids);
}
public void setObjectIdentityRetrievalStrategy(ObjectIdentityRetrievalStrategy objectIdentityRetrievalStrategy) {
this.oidRetrievalStrategy = objectIdentityRetrievalStrategy;
}
public void setSidRetrievalStrategy(SidRetrievalStrategy sidRetrievalStrategy) {
this.sidRetrievalStrategy = sidRetrievalStrategy;
}
}
